Sure, just answer my questions It's just a matter of understanding the definition of the words: The first week of the month is (by definition) that period from the 1st to the 7th (inclusive). The second week of the month is (by definition) that period from the 8th to the 14th (inclusive). The third week of the month is (by definition) that period from the 15th to the 21st (inclusive). The fourth week of the month is (by definition) that period from the 22nd to the 28th (inclusive). After that, you're in the fifth week of the month until the next month comes around. Cheers, Rob
